What is a program manager?

A Program Manager is a professional responsible for overseeing and coordinating multiple related projects within an organization to achieve strategic objectives. They manage the overall program, ensuring that individual projects align with business goals, stay on schedule, and meet budgetary requirements. Program Managers work closely with project managers, stakeholders, and executive leadership to address risks, allocate resources, and facilitate communication across teams.

How does a manager program manager balance overseeing multiple projects while supporting their team's development?

Manager Program Managers often juggle several large-scale initiatives simultaneously, which requires strong organizational skills and effective delegation. They regularly meet with project leads to monitor progress, troubleshoot issues, and ensure alignment with organizational goals, while also providing mentorship and professional development opportunities for their teams. Striking a balance between delivering results and fostering team growth involves transparent communication, setting clear expectations, and empowering team members to take ownership of their work.

What is the difference between Manager Program Manager vs Project Manager?

AspectManager Program ManagerProject Manager
CredentialsTypically requires a bachelor's degree, PMP or PgMP certification often preferredUsually requires a bachelor's degree, PMP certification common
Work EnvironmentOversees multiple projects within a program, strategic focusManages individual projects, tactical focus
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in tech, finance, healthcare for large initiativesCommon across industries for specific project delivery

The main difference is that a Manager Program Manager oversees multiple related projects to achieve strategic goals, while a Project Manager focuses on managing a single project from start to finish. Program Managers have a broader scope, often coordinating teams and resources across projects, whereas Project Managers concentrate on delivering specific project outcomes on time and within budget.

Job description

***Offer Contingent Upon Contract Award***Position SummaryCrowned Grace International (CGINTL) seeks a Program Manager with federal agency change management experience. This position provides change leadership and strategic direction for the organization's acquisition workforce modernization-setting the Change Management Strategy, driving stakeholder alignment, and translating policy and process changes into sustained behavioral adoption across program offices. This is a leadership role with real authority for day-to-day contract administration on CGINTL's behalf.  Key ResponsibilitiesDevelop, own, and maintain the Change Management Program Plan, stakeholder engagement strategy, communication schedule, and performance monitoring framework.Serve as the primary point of contact for the Contracting Officer's Representative (COR) regarding all task order coordination; personally attend every biweekly check-in meeting.Lead stakeholder impact analysis, resistance mitigation planning, and reinforcement strategies involving CORs, project/program managers (P/PMs), technical leads, and other stakeholders identified by the organization.Deliver the Change Management Program Plan and Staffing Plan within three business days of the award; submit the Quality Control Plan within ten calendar days.Facilitate executive-level briefings, workshops, and working groups to raise awareness and promote the adoption of modernization initiatives.-Minimum QualificationsBA/BS in business, organizational development, public administration, or related fieldMust be a U.S. Citizen.Minimum of 8 years' acquisition experience required.Change management certification - Prosci, ACMP CCMP, or equivalent, or PMP, or a comparable federal acquisition project/program management credential from FAI or DAWIA. Five (5) or more years leading or supporting structured organizational change, modernization, or workforce transformation within federal agencies or complex organizations. Demonstrated experience conducting stakeholder impact assessments, developing change strategies, and facilitating adoption of new processes or operating models. Experience leading cross-functional engagement and facilitating workshops, briefings, and executive-level discussions. Documented experience providing strategic advisory, organizational transition support, or change management services. Proficiency with Microsoft Office, Teams, MS Project or equivalent, and Smartsheet or equivalent. Ability to obtain and maintain the personnel security level the Government determines, including a high-risk background investigation if required. Preferred QualificationsMBABoth a change management certification and PMP.Direct experience with FAC-COR or FAC-P/PM certification programs or federal acquisition workforce development.Prior HHS or ACF experience; familiarity with OMAS ordering practices.Experience standing up a change program under a firm-fixed-price construct with deliverables due within days of award.Leading at CGINTL - Values in Action  Accountability.
